Target layoffs: 1,800 jobs cut in crucial restructuring move

Target layoffs
Image source: marketingdive.com - for informational purposes.

In a surprising turn of events, Target has announced significant job reductions within its corporate structure, with plans to lay off around 1,800 employees. This drastic decision comes as part of an initiative deemed necessary for the company’s long-term success and efficiency. The layoffs consist of 1,000 corporate positions, along with the elimination of several open roles, although store and supply chain jobs will remain unaffected. The announcement, made on October 24, 2025, underscores a strategic shift at Target as it aims to streamline operations amid a challenging retail landscape.

Understanding the Target Layoffs: A Structural Shift

The recent Target layoffs account for approximately 8% of its corporate workforce. According to official statements, this move aims to reduce corporate complexity, even though it is not explicitly motivated by immediate cost savings. Incoming CEO Michael Fiddelke emphasized that the recent changes are intended to drive simplicity and speed in decision-making to propel Target forward. “The complexity we’ve created over time has been holding us back,” stated Fiddelke, highlighting a need for a more agile organizational structure.

Employee Support During Target Layoffs

For those affected by the Target layoffs, the company has put measures in place to support departing employees. Affected individuals will receive compensation and benefits until January 3, along with severance packages. The Role of Leadership Amid Target Layoffs

With the recent layoffs, scrutiny falls on the company hierarchy, particularly concerning the elevation of Michael Fiddelke from COO to CEO. Critics have raised concerns over the logical consistency of promoting a leader who has overseen a period of struggle within the organization.
